Certified Therapeutic Recreation Specialist
Full Time CTRS position is available at New England Pediatric Care. Join our experienced and enthusiastic team in providing services to this unique population. Programs include therapeutic horseback riding, horticulture therapy, pet visitations, aquatics (on-site pool), multi-sensory based activities, and a variety of special events. Responsibilities include conducting evaluations; coordination, planning and implementation of activities (including evenings and weekends), community trips and special events; supervision of recreation aides and volunteers.

Certified Occupational Therapists (OTRs & COTAs)
New England Pediatric Care is an 80-bed skilled nursing facility with private day school, servicing children and young adults with multiple disabilities/severe special needs. We are looking for enthusiastic therapists to join our team.
- Develop/enhance your skills with:
- Splinting, Serial casting, Feeding / oral motor programs.
- Seating and positioning
- Sensory motor based therapy in a school setting
- Aquatics
We offer - On-site supervision in a supportive work environment, Opportunities to work directly with orthotists, seating specialists, physiatrist orthopedist and optometrist, Competitive compensation package with opportunities for continuing educ.
Current MA/NBCOT license required. Experience with pediatrics and/or severe special needs preferred, though new grads welcomed.

Position Open for Full-Time Physical Therapist Assistant
We are seeking a dynamic, motivated MA licensed PTA to join our team of physical therapy professionals to work with children and adolescents with severe special needs. Our interdisciplinary Rehabilitation Team provides school-based and pediatric long-term therapy services, offering a collaborative environment with physicians, nurses, recreation therapists, and teachers. We offer frequent opportunities for professional growth and development through inservices, continuing education and tuition fees reimbursement.
NEPC offers an extensive benefits package, generous time off and competitive salary. Located just 25 miles from Boston, NEPC is conveniently located near routes 3 and 495. We invite experienced therapists, as well as new graduates to bring your energy and enthusiasm to our team of therapists who specialize in early intervention, adaptive equipment/seating, and school-based therapies.
